Who you are:
Our ideal team member possesses a strong background in carpentry and hands-on building, paired with a commitment to high-end finished craftsmanship.
This role is centered on field-based leadership and physical site execution, operating in close coordination with an overseeing Project Manager who manages high-level administration. Candidates must be highly organized and capable of managing the construction operations of multiple residential sites simultaneously, all at varying stages of the project lifecycle.
While the primary focus is driving on-site quality and schedule adherence, a background or proficiency in preparing scopes of work and trade tendering is highly valued. You will collaborate during the initial project setup to finalize scopes, manage tendering, and establish schedules, before executing the physical build and serving as the primary professional face of the project for our clients.
Responsibilities and Duties:
- Pre-Construction & Tendering: Review project hand-offs, draft detailed scopes of work, and manage the sub-trade bidding process prior to groundbreaking.
- Site Management & Supervision: Direct and supervise all site personnel, sub-trades, and daily physical progress across multiple active jobsites.
- Budget Oversight: Actively track job costs and field expenditures throughout the construction phase to ensure projects remain on financial target.
- Schedule & Accountability: Build and maintain construction schedules and hold sub-contractors and suppliers accountable to project timelines.
- Operations & Coordination: Work with subcontractors and suppliers on planning, reading drawings, interpreting specifications, and coordinating material deliveries.
- Client Relations: Act as the primary on-site representative for clients, maintaining professional communication and managing design and execution expectations throughout the build.
- Quality Control: Proactively address deficiencies, ensure trades rectify all deficiencies in a timely manner, and maintain Square One levels of quality and design intent.
- Safety & Compliance: Enforce strict adherence to health, safety, and environmental standards across all sites in compliance with WorkSafeBC regulations.
- Project Partnership: Collaborate regularly with the overseeing Project Manager to review project health, budgets, and scheduling updates for final approval.
